Are my 1980s copper pipes in Port Isabel getting too old?

Copper piping installed around 1980 is now 46 years old. In the Port Isabel Historic District, we commonly see this generation of copper reaching the end of its service life. The thin Type M copper popular then is prone to pinhole leaks from decades of corrosion and internal scaling. You might notice green corrosion stains at joints or a sudden drop in water pressure, which are clear signs the system needs evaluation.

How does our Rio Grande water affect my home's plumbing?

Water sourced from the Rio Grande is very hard, meaning it has high mineral content. This leads to significant scale buildup inside pipes, water heaters, and fixture cartridges. In water heaters, this scale acts as an insulator, forcing the unit to work harder and fail prematurely. You'll also see reduced flow at faucets and showerheads from mineral deposits.

Why are my copper pipes suddenly springing pinhole leaks?

For copper systems from the 1980s, pinhole leaks are a frequent failure mode. The combination of our hard water and the natural aging of the pipe wall leads to localized corrosion. This is especially common at solder joints and where pipes contact dissimilar metals without proper dielectric unions, causing galvanic corrosion that eats through the copper.

Could the coastal soil be causing my drainage problems?

The sandy, shifting soil common in our coastal terrain, especially on slopes near the Port Isabel Lighthouse, absolutely impacts drainage. This soil can settle over time, putting stress on and misaligning underground sewer mains and house laterals. That stress leads to bellies or breaks in the line, creating chronic slow drains and blockages that standard snaking won't permanently fix.
